En contexte

31Regard not them that have familiar spirits, neither seek after wizards, to be defiled by them: I the LORD your God.

32Thou shalt rise up before the hoary head, and honour the face of the old man, and fear thy God: I the LORD.

33And if a stranger sojourn with thee in your land, ye shall not vex him.

34the stranger that dwelleth with you shall be unto you as one born among you, and thou shalt love him as thyself; for ye were strangers in the land of Egypt: I the LORD your God.

35Ye shall do no unrighteousness in judgment, in meteyard, in weight, or in measure.
